Hi all, I am Rob and I just traded in 95 v6 in for a 02 GT. While it is an automatic, she only has 16000 miles on her and is in mint condition. So for $17,000 out the door, I figured I could give up rowing gears for a car that is in this good of condition. For now, I just plan on doing a few bolt ons, but everyone knows how that goes, so I am sure a supercharger will find its way under the hood before too long. My 95 had a cold air intake, underdrive pullies, true duel exaust with high flow H pipe and 3.73 gears so I am no stanger to modding Mustangs. Though the 95 could hold its own, my new ride makes my old one feel like my moms minivan so I can't wait to see what a similar set of mods will do for this one. Any advice that you guys have would be greatly appricated since I am new to the Mod motors. I look forward to my stay here and having this car for many years to come!!!
